About the Role
Grampians Health is seeking an experienced and motivated Coordinator – Accounts Receivable to join our Finance Team. The role can be based at any of our campuses in Ballarat, Horsham, Stawell, Edenhope or Dimboola. The Coordinator plays a key role in managing the day‐to‐day operations of the Accounts Receivable function, providing direct support to the team and working closely with the Senior Accounts Receivable Officer to ensure timely and accurate invoicing, debt management, customer service and adherence to internal controls and policies.
Key Responsibilities
* Oversee daily Accounts Receivable operations, ensuring timely billing, receipting and debt collection activities.
* Provide leadership, coaching and guidance to AR Officers to support performance, workload management and service excellence.
* Monitor aged debt and implement effective follow‐up processes to reduce outstanding balances.
* Ensure compliance with financial policies, audit requirements and internal controls.
* Maintain strong working relationships with internal stakeholders and external customers.
* Support system improvements, process optimisation and continuous improvement initiatives.
* Directly support the Manager of Accounts Payable and Revenue Services.
* Prepare reports, reconciliations and performance data as required.
* Contribute to a positive, collaborative team culture aligned with Grampians Health values.
